Coming soon: something new from Hoodoo Jones—a cover of an old song brought into a modern soundscape, driven by a ragged bassline, pulsing static, and Hodoo’s wailing, sorrowful voice.


Written in 1913 by half-blind fiddle player Dick Burnett, “I Am a Man of Constant Sorrow” has traveled through generations of American folk tradition. Hoodoo reimagines the song through a modern indie pop lens.
